I have a total of 5 bulbs over my 90, 4 are overdriven, 1 is on a workhorse 5 ballast. For a 75, I would do at least 4, if not the same 5 I use, but you may not need to overdrive them. If you do a pair of Workhorse 5's, that will run 4 54W bulbs, and either the TEK2 or IceCap SLR reflectors, and you will be off to races.

As for color, that is up to you, but I like what I have:
1- 11K D+D
1- 6.5K GE
2- "true actinic"
1- Actinic Plus

You may have other options, I have been considering replacing the 6.5K with a 3K bulb.
